Vintage Electric Heater Lamp ~

by Diana Wearing
(IC: homeowner)
I had made an accent light using an old kerosene burner and string lights for my deck and really wanted to make one to use inside that was a more permanent type light ~ I found this old Rome Electric Auxiliary Heater at a flea market a couple years ago so...time to get to work!
I checked my stash to see what I could come up with...an old utility light, a screen tube and a rubber gasket...that will work!
I removed the old electric heating element and replaced it with the socket/cord from the utility light held in place with a rubber gasket, added a bulb and a screen tube (light diffuser)
Love, love, love it! I especially love how the light dances around the room at night!
